Residents Stage Road Blockade in Pollachi Over Water Shortage

Residents of Mullai Nagar in Angalakurichi near Pollachi staged a road blockade with empty pots, protesting against the panchayat administration's failure to supply drinking water for 15 days.


Coimbatore: Residents of Mullai Nagar in Angalakurichi, near Anaimalai, staged a road blockade on the Pollachi-Valparai main road to protest against the lack of drinking water supply for the past 15 days. The demonstration took place near the Kaikatti area, with protesters carrying empty pots to symbolize their plight.

Mullai Nagar, a residential area in Angalakurichi, is home to over 500 families. According to the residents, they have not received any drinking water supply for the past 15 days. The protesters claim that the DMK-led Angalakurichi panchayat administration has not taken any action to address this issue, despite repeated complaints.



Frustrated by the lack of response, more than a hundred residents from Mullai Nagar gathered on the Pollachi-Valparai main road near the Kaikatti area yesterday evening. They blocked the road with empty pots, demanding immediate resolution to their water crisis.



Upon receiving information about the protest, local police and officials rushed to the scene. They engaged in discussions with the protesters and assured them that proper water supply would be restored soon. Following this assurance, the residents called off their protest and dispersed.

The road blockade caused traffic disruptions on the Pollachi-Valparai road for over an hour, affecting commuters and vehicles passing through the area.
